ReplyDeleteIf anyone is wondering why, per Deadline:
''While the lowest rated among the four first-year ABC comedies,Trophy Wife – which drew a 1.4 this week — is the only one without an established lead-in, the only one owned by ABC, and it has a lot of support at the network. The Malin Akerman starrer also has been airing with virtually no marketing support.''

I am sure it is the reason. ABC has a history with this:
ReplyDelete- Happy Endings vs. Better with You and Mr. Sunshine
- The Neighbors vs. How to Live
- Trophy Wife vs. Back in the Game
The comedies on the left were all renewed while the comedies on the right were cancelled despite the fact that the comedies on the left had lower ratings. I think that as long as the ratings differential is not large enough, ABC will always pick its own comedies from the pack, it's the only thing these 3 situations have in common.
